Know. is a family circles app for sharing birthdays, clothing and shoe sizes, interests, wish lists and gift ideas within circles of family and friends that you choose. This policy explains what data Know. collects, how it is used, where it is stored, and the rights you have over it.
Who we are. Know. is operated by Mersudin Forbes (the “data controller” for the purposes of UK data protection law). You can contact us about anything in this policy at mersudin@mersudinforbes.com.
In short: we collect only what the app needs to work: your account details and the profile, wish list, family and calendar information you choose to enter, plus a small set of first-party product signals described below. We show your information only to the circles and people you choose. We don't run ads, we don't use any third-party analytics or tracking SDKs, and we never sell your data.
1. Data we collect
Nearly everything Know. holds about you is information you (or a guardian in your circle) actively enter. Two things are recorded by the app itself: the product signals at the end of this list, and, if you turn notifications on, a push token for your device.
- Account information: your email address and name, provided when you sign up with Sign in with Apple, Google, or email and password, plus an internal user ID used to keep your account and its data together.
- Profile information: the details you add to your profile, such as birthday, clothing/shoe/ring sizes, interests, and any other profile fields you fill in.
- Wish lists and gift activity: the items you add to your wish list, and claims you make on other circle members' wish list items.
- Family member and kid records: profiles you create for family members and children you look after, which can include their name, birthday, sizes, interests, wish lists and, if you choose to record them, allergies.
- Calendar and tasks: events and tasks you add for your circle.
- Circle membership: which circles you belong to and the invitations you send or accept.
- Device push token: if you turn notifications on, the token Apple issues your device so notifications can reach it. It identifies the device for delivery and nothing else, and it is deleted when you sign out or delete your account.
- Product signals: as you use the app, Know. records the names of a few events, such as the app being opened, a tab being opened, or the Gift Advisor being opened, along with a coarse flag where it helps (which tab it was, or which area an error came from), your app version and the time. These are linked to your account. We use them for one thing: to see which parts of Know. are working and which are not. They never include anything you write: no names, no wish list items, no notes, no search terms. Each one is deleted 90 days after it is recorded, automatically. If you delete your account, the link between you and any remaining signals is severed at that moment, and they age out on the same schedule. They stay with us, and are never shared with anyone, never sent to a third-party analytics service or an advertising network, and never sold.
We do not collect your location, your contacts, your browsing history, advertising identifiers, or device fingerprints, and we use no third-party analytics or tracking services.

3. Who can see your data: the sharing model
- Only your circles. Your profile details are visible only to members of the circles you have joined, and only to the extent you allow. Individual profile fields can be marked private, in which case circle members cannot see them.
- Owner-blind gift claims. When someone claims an item from your wish list, that claim is deliberately hidden from you, the list's owner, so surprises aren't spoiled. Other circle members can see that an item is claimed (which prevents double-buying), but you cannot.
- Kid profiles are shared only by explicit grant. A kid profile is visible only to the parent or guardian who created it, plus any specific people that guardian has explicitly granted access to.
- Enforced at the database. These rules are enforced with row-level security in our database, not just in the app's interface.
We do not share your personal data with advertisers, data brokers, or any other third party for their own purposes.
4. Where your data is stored
Your data is hosted with Supabase (a managed Postgres database platform), in a UK/EU region, and a copy of your data is also stored on your own device so the app works smoothly. Data in transit is encrypted (HTTPS/TLS). Supabase processes data on our behalf as a data processor and does not use it for its own purposes.

7. Third parties and gift links
The Gift Advisor can suggest gifts and open product pages on Amazon. These links include an affiliate tag, which means Know. may earn a small commission on qualifying purchases at no extra cost to you; this is also disclosed inside the app. When you open an Amazon link, you leave Know. and Amazon's own privacy policy applies to anything you do there. Product searches made from the app are relayed through our server to Amazon; we do not build a profile of your searches.
AI-generated gift ideas. The Gift Advisor can also generate tailored gift ideas using AI. To do this, the gift-relevant details of the person you are shopping for — their interests, the “into right now” note, an age band for children, and any “please avoid” note — are sent to Anthropic (the provider of the Claude AI model) to return suggestions. We send only these gift-relevant attributes: not your name, your email address, or any account identifier. Anthropic processes this solely to generate the suggestions and, under its commercial API terms, does not use it to train its models. If you do not use the AI ideas, nothing is sent.
Know. contains no advertising networks and no analytics SDKs.
